Time: June 3 2025 – 12 PM Mountain Speaker : Ryan Husband Topic: Saskatchewan Irrigation: Upcoming Tile Drainage Study and Sector Update Description: This presentation will introduce Irrigation Saskatchewan’s new study examining the quantity and quality of tile drainage effluent under irrigation, and its potential impacts on downstream water users. Join Saskatchewan Association of Watersheds (SAW) in partnership with the Ministry of Agriculture and Water Security Agency to tour Old Wives Pasture and the Panko-Patoine Ranch to see Livestock Watering Management strategies in action. Learn about programming to support water development and offsite watering systems and strategies to improve grazing management by managing water sources. […] |
